Output 166155f3c115140c1a318ec59a6918d49b20b9bb44a8a7b83812a4caeee09373:2

value
5785565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23fd276249809ee37e0adb0be04f28e2d6a9e631 OP_EQUAL
address
34yJqhGzxrjQs5NNeJt8hosXyaMi6eVGTj
transaction
166155f3c115140c1a318ec59a6918d49b20b9bb44a8a7b83812a4caeee09373